Returns: Promise<DeliveredNotifications> Since:1. 2. Under Web Push certificates, click on Generate key pair. Prior to v4, I found that I needed to create a local notification from the push notification (example here). Our manifest still target SDK 32. 0 milestone on Feb 4, 2020. Step 2 — Install Local Notification plugin and make imports. 3. config. 0, last published: a month ago. ts :The react-native-push-notification package allows you to add more props when you dispatch the notification, so be sure to check them out if you want any of them. I found this topic But i dont know where the json is. Capacitor uses APNS by default, so if you don’t. There are 12 other projects in the npm registry using @capacitor/push-notifications. Once registered, you can send push from the Firebase console. Authorize OneSignal to Send Huawei Push. Adding OneSignal to Your Cordova Application. Validate that your app is configured to target Android API level 33 or newer, and follow one of the sections below for the type of project you have. 1. If you'll use mobile push or native push, you have to initialize Onesignal detecting the platform. Let’s learn by taking some examples, assuming you’ve added Capacitor mode to your Quasar project already. config. The official One Signal docs need improvement but they helped me to find the path to get push notifications working with Capacitor 3 and Ionic 6 using Vue on web mobile and also on Android. If you need to check if the user allows to display notifications, use local-notifications plugin. . I am using @capacitor/push-notifications plugin to manage push notification in my Ionic App. 1. After reading into the subject of notifications and the differences between Data & Display notifications I am at a roadblock. cd ionic-firebase-push-notification. There are 12 other projects in the npm registry using @capacitor/push-notifications. Firebase provides a way to send them using their. 0. Code. 0:00 / 25:52 The Push Notifications Guide for Ionic & Capacitor Simon Grimm 65. config. The Local Notification API provides a way to schedule "local" notifications - notifications that are scheduled and delivered on the device as opposed to "push" notifications sent from a server. Ionic app can be react, angular or vue so here we are specifying it to be type angular. These are the notifications app servers send to apps for regular reminders. Apple sends that mail just to make sure you didn't make a mistake and forgot to enable Push Notifications Capabilities in your app, but can safely ignore it if you are not using the Push Notifications plugin. The Push Notifications API provides access to native push notifications. You may target users in one of three ways using this method: If a targeting parameter of one type is used, then targeting parameters from other types may not be used. Latest version: 5. ⚠️ This Plugin is deprecated and no more work will be done here! I recommend using this one instead: Capacitor Firebase ⚠️ 👉🏼 Note: this Plugin is developed for Capacitor V3. iOS¶. On Android, the Local Notifications can be configured with the following options: Set the default status bar icon for notifications. Check permission to receive push notifications. The Local Notifications API provides a way to schedule device notifications locally (i. Now, you just have to run your app. There are 13 other projects in the npm registry using @capacitor/push-notifications. Start using @capacitor-community/fcm in. On Android, the Local Notifications can be configured with the following options: Set the default status bar icon for notifications. Subscribe to a topic using capacitor-community/fcm. 0: data: any: The result data passed from the plugin. The Push Notifications API provides access to native push notifications. To our Mobile App developers,Have you dreamed of building a mobile app with push notifications but are unsure how to implement them, or the *best* way in whi. Important: Make sure that no other Capacitor Push Notification plugin is installed (see here). config. 0, last published: a month ago. If you are in Capacitor 3 follow the Capacitor 3 guide, if you are in Capacitor 2 and want to use the new code you can check the Capacitor 3 guide but change only the Firebase code and not the Capacitor code. I am new to Capacitor and ionic framework. Step 2. app/build. There are 13 other projects in the npm registry using @capacitor/push-notifications. Step 1 - Create our app. Important: Make sure that no other Capacitor Push Notification plugin is installed (see here). Note the key that gets generated. If your app has an onboarding (getting started) flow, one normal pattern is to have a step in onboarding that lists the benefits of getting notifications from your app and then provides a "next" link which calls PushNotifications. ionic start FirebasePushNotifications blank --type=angular. Use the example guide to create a demo app, then try to send the following notification payloads (I tried both a “normal” payload and a “background mode” payload, see docs here): normal payloadIn this post, we set up a React Native app using AWS Amplify to receive Android Push Notifications. Then, search for push notifications in the current modal. See Upload the APNS Certificate or Key to Firebase and follow the instructions to upload the APNS Certificate or APNS Auth Key to Firebase. Add the Push Notifications capability to your project. Hi. If you've setup your application correctly, you'll see an alert pop up on your home screen with the push notification you composed in Firebase. Serverless Push Notification With AWS IoT. Add Required Code. Never miss an update with Live Activities. So check your release calendars and be ready for your next push by upgrading to Capacitor 5 today!Show push notifications in React. Android Studio. Latest version: 5. This is especially handy when the app is open (foreground) and you want to trigger a Local Notification. Capacitor Local Notification API. Set all the requirements for your application and open the folder of your project with your favourite code editor. Latest version: 5. 0: methodName: string: The methodName this result corresponds to. +target 'MyRenamedApp' do. The Push Notifications API provides access to native push notifications. 0, last published: 2 months ago. 1. ionic start --type=vue. With the advent of Capacitor, an open source native runtime for building Web Native apps, combined with a variety of managed services for push notifications, there are a multitude of approaches and stack combinations that can be used to implement. Unlike in the official doc, the ts import statements are from @capacitor/core (vs. Send Your First Push Notification. * Configure if Capacitor will handle local/push notifications. Create a new component NotificationBox. RequirementsI am using Capacitor Push Notification in my Ionic Vue project. The Push Notifications API provides access to native push notifications. Android Configuration. The value for this option should be the drawable resource ID, which is the filename without an extension. The build for ios also generated, but when I start the app, it crash imidiatly. For the purposes of registering and monitoring in background for push notifications from Firebase Angular APP, Use the Push Notification API for Capacitor in an Ionic + Angular application. First of all, we need to install the Capacitor Push Notifications Plugin. The Push Notifications API provides methods for registering a device to receive notifications from a server, along with processing received notifications and. Push Notifications Background Handler. First of all, we need to install the Capacitor Push Notifications Plugin. If you want to request the permission you have to use Capacitor 5, which is alpha at the moment and also version 5 of @capacitor/push-notifications , which is. If everything is configured correctly, the push notification should appear. 0, last published: a month ago. Xcode 14+ simulator works running iOS 16+. Part 2: Push Notification Setup For Android In Cordova. The Scheduling (leave this to "Now") At that point, you can Review the notification you've put together and select Publish to send the notification out.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. Web support: Since Firebase offers a Web SDK, the Capacitor Firebase Cloud Messaging plugin also supports the web platform, unlike the Capacitor Push Notification plugin. ts. Follow the OneSignal Android SDK setup guide. Android . {"payload":{"allShortcutsEnabled":false,"fileTree":{"push-notifications/android/src/main/java/com/capacitorjs/plugins/pushnotifications":{"items":[{"name. Creating Your Cordova (Android) App. There are 12 other projects in the npm registry using @capacitor/push-notifications. e. 1. Type in the password and note to remember the newly created password as it will be needed by Apple to send push notifications. In order to be able to receive messages as notification, the notification of the service of the android OS should be used, therefore, in capacitor push notification plugin is one of the essential component in this use case. 13. . 18. 0. There are 12 other projects in the npm registry using @capacitor/push-notifications. Download the certificate aps_development. Sep 20, 2022 at 16:21. We've recently switched to capacitor but this functionality is vital to what my company is trying to achieve. Push notifications on the other hand are sent by a backend. Android bring app to foreground on Firebase notification suggests that via FLAG_ACTIVITY_REORDER_TO_FRONT it is possible to bring an app from the. Install. I cannot remember where I read it, but when the app is in the foreground, it won’t show the notification. feat: Support Push notifications for the web via Capacitor - Webpush #2275. Latest version: 5. In this tutorial, we'll walk through all the steps needed to get Firebase Cloud Messaging working on iOS and Android. To implement Local Notifications you need to add cordova-plugin-local-notifications plugin to the app. 1. 100% uptime. You can set up more platforms later within the app's Settings page. Tried all on the last ionic/capacitor version. We will go through the following steps. 4. npx cap open ios. In step 5.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. 0, last published: 2 months ago. The Push Notifications API provides access to native push notifications. Handling push notifications. Finally, if someone's just getting into local notifications, check out the really nice documentation on what else (a whole lot more!) can be done and also watching this video might give one a. Serverless Push Notification With AWS IoT. Web SDK Type Reference. Validate your compile and target SDK version is at least version 33. without a server sending push notifications). There are 9 other projects in the npm registry using @capacitor/local-notifications. Latest version: 5. capacitor push notification for android is not working. Latest version: 5. Capacitor. Here is the code. credential. 0 or above. 1 Unable to launch app on notification in Android 10 ionic. Create a blank Ionic application using below command in terminal.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. 1. I need to notify all users with latest news , i did only notification method with token of user but notification shown only on the device of this user ,i need to notify all users of my application , this code is for send notification by token of user only , how to send to group of users or all users , thanks for help. register() => Promise<void>. Promotional notifications. Each mobile operating system supports push notifications differently. 1. Then, before we get to Firebase, we'll need to ensure that our application can register for push notifications by making use of the Capacitor Push Notification API. Add the plugin using. Latest version: 5. This transactional push notification gives users an update on the status of their piping hot pizza. config. There are 13 other projects in the npm registry using @capacitor/push-notifications. 1. If you need to check if the user allows to display notifications, use local-notifications plugin. There are 12 other projects in the npm registry using @capacitor/push-notifications. Update project settings to target Android 13. 0. 0, last published: a month ago. 2K Share Save 85K views 3 years ago Ionic. 0, last published: 2 months ago. Note that you can only ever ask users on. Like the Geolocation example, we first want to get access the LocalNotifications. 1. Push notifications on the other hand are sent by a backend. /// <reference types="@capacitor/push-notifications" /> import {CapacitorConfig} from '@capacitor/cli'; const config: CapacitorConfig = { plugins: { . def enableProguardInReleaseBuilds = true. It does support Data (silent) notifications!. Android Studio. Enable Firebase Cloud Messaging features for Capacitor apps. The permission that you need to declare in your app's manifest file appears in the following code snippet:Click “New Notification” after going to Engage > Cloud Messaging. OneSignal Ionic + Capacitor Sample. . Prepare your Firebase account and create Android application in Firebase console with a package ID, example package :. Example: Geolocation. The push notifications plugin should then be installed with the following command: npm install phonegap-plugin-push --save. Add a new iOS app. The Local Notification API provides a way to schedule "local" notifications - notifications that are scheduled and delivered on the device as opposed to "push" notifications sent from a server. There are 12 other projects in the npm registry using @capacitor/push-notifications. Type (on your terminal) npm init and fill in all required. To send push notifications to your users with Ionic and Capacitor you don’t need a specific service, but you need to configure a bunch of things upfront to make it work. The input of the push from Firebase console will also has to be same as Case 2. There are 12 other projects in the npm registry using @capacitor/push-notifications. On the prompt asking to integrate our new app with capacitor, type y.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. 1. Push Notifications come from a central hub, either Google or Apple and their various services. There are 13 other projects in the npm registry using @capacitor/push-notifications. There are 13 other projects in the npm registry using @capacitor/push-notifications. First, create a folder with a name that you choose and navigate to that folder using your terminal or command prompt (windows users). 1. Latest version: 5. without a server sending push notifications). 0, last published: a month ago.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. component. For Capacitor 3, use the 1. 0, last published: 5 days ago. As a reference, here is how you can handle the nodejs part, this triggers push notifications successfully. Local Notifications are great for reminding the user about a change in the app since they last visited, providing reminder features, and delivering. Now I have to implement Push Notifications on Android and iOS, but I'm requested to not use third parties such as Firebase. This method will trigger the 'registration' event with the push token or 'registrationError' if there was a problem. Now, firstly you cannot set up deep linking without site association file. 0 milestone on Feb 4, 2020. Open the top “Capabilities” tab and enable “Push Notifications”. Push notifications do not support custom fonts or styling such as bold, italics or underlines. Latest version: 5. Here all the details. The Push Notifications API provides access to native push notifications. Step 3. Check the listed items inside the App > Signing & Capabilities tab. 2.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. e. Ionic 5 app with Capacitor push notification and FCM plugins. 1. Name your app and organization something recognizable, then select Apple iOS or Google Android from the platform list. 20 branches 1,018 tags. In a closed app, you’ll receive the push with a notification in the notification tray. Registering your app with Apple to activate push notification service.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. Then, open ios/App/Podfile and rename the current target at the bottom of the file: -target 'App' do. Open the file capacitor. 0, last published: 2 months ago. It just triggers the pushNotificationReceived event.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. Contribute to robingenz/capacitor-background-task development by creating an account on GitHub. 6, last published: a month ago. Option A: Ionic + Capacitor (Angular) Add the following to your src/app/app. Follow the prompts based on the platforms you support. Connect your Ionic 5 app with Firebase and install Push plugin. It is highly. The Push Notifications API provides access to native push notifications. AWS IoT is an option to create IoT devices without back-end servers as it provides MQTT as a service for us. On Android, the Local Notifications can be configured with the following options: Set the default status bar icon for notifications. Latest version: 5. Latest version: 5. You will be redirected to a new window that will allow you to customize your push notification. There are 13 other projects in the npm registry using @capacitor/push-notifications. haydncomley May 1, 2020, 6:16pm 1. OneSignal makes engaging customers simple and is the fastest, most reliable service to send push notifications, in-app messages, SMS, and emails. PushNotifications. See Upload the APNS Certificate or Key to Firebase and follow the instructions to upload the APNS Certificate or APNS Auth Key to Firebase. Having a mobile application to interact with the. You need to upload one of these to Firebase before Firebase can talk to APNS and send push notifications to your application. 1. Latest version: 5. . There are also different ways to call the API of Firebase to create a push, one would be to use a tool like Postman or Insomnia. 1. The Push Notifications API provides access to native push notifications. 0, last published: 2 months ago. Considering as an initial situation that the application is closed, the device receives the notification normally, but does not open the application when tap at the. 1. 0, last published: 2 months ago. Need to have a notification 1. Register the app to receive push notifications. There are 13 other projects in the npm registry using @capacitor/push-notifications. 1. Update project settings to target Android 13. Where and when should those wrapper functions be called? Full guide to using that plugin with Firebase. Check permission to receive push notifications. 1. 1. npm install @capacitor/push-notifications. 3 billion Push notifications sent on Black Friday. 0, last published: 2 months ago. npx cap sync android (always do sync after a plugin install) npx cap open android. So I followed this tutorial. It integrates multiple web views and provides data interfaces (. The pluginId this result corresponds to. This command will create a new ionic project with name “push-notifications-app”. OneSignal Ionic + Capacitor Sample. The Push Notifications API provides access to native push notifications. ts.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. If you've setup your application correctly, you'll see an alert pop up. 1. ionic start ionic-firebase-push-notification blank --type=angular. Hint: This tutorial is using Xcode 9 and iOS 11. If you have TypeScript 3. Latest version: 5. Hint: This tutorial is using Xcode 9 and iOS 11. Its all working correctly except MY ACTION PERFORMED in foreground notifications is not working. When I returned to Ionic World, Ionic version 6 was also released. The official One Signal docs need improvement but they helped me to find the path to get push notifications working with Capacitor 3 and Ionic 6 using Vue on web mobile and also on Android. To implement Local Notifications you need to add cordova-plugin-local-notifications plugin to the app. Hi i am trying to use push notifcation in my vue ionic app. Prior to v4, I found that I needed to create a local notification from the push notification (example here). UPDATE 2: I can see the channel I have created for the app on my device and it says the sound is default. Push notifications are one of the most commonly used features for mobile apps. Local Notifications are great for reminding the user about a change in the app since they last visited, providing reminder features, and delivering. 2 was published by ionicjs. I also expect DeviceInfo to return android as platform after I installed the app. npm install @capacitor/cli@next npm install @capacitor/core@next npm install @capacitor/ios@next npm install @capacitor/android@next. 1 Unable to launch app on notification in Android 10 ionic. requestPermissions (), which will prompt the user to enable notifications. Then, click on the blue button entitled New App/Website to configure your OneSignal. The Push Notifications API provides access to native push notifications for Capacitor. Using the Capacitor Push Notification API. Register the app to receive push notifications. This method will trigger the 'registration' event with the push token or 'registrationError' if there was a problem. From bottom click Continue to the console. 0, last published: a month ago. Conclusion. Send a web push notification from the Amazon Pinpoint console. Latest version: 5. 0, last published: 2 months ago. The Push Notifications API provides access to native push notifications. json to be a typed TypeScript config file named capacitor. Click on your project and then go to test messaging. Latest version: 5. 1. Secondly, the push notifications. By default Android uses FCM and iOS uses APNS and their payloads are significantly different. 📌 Push Notification. Currently, I’ve used background plugin with local notification to keep app opened in background, but the problem is to make the app wake up to achieve the goal. There are 12 other projects in the npm registry using @capacitor/push-notifications. mkdir && touch npx cap add android. The Push Notifications API provides access to native push notifications. ⚡️ Capacitor plugin for running background tasks. 0, last published: a month ago.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. 0, last published: 2 months ago. Firebase / Google setup not required for app builds released to the Huawei AppGallery. I believe is something wrong with the format I'm using to send the. We look at Capacitor’s Geolocation API. Enable push notifications for Capacitor progressive web apps (PWA) using Firebase as a cloud messaging service. Click on the created app name. We discussed how to easily implement the local notification in the Ionic application scheduled from the application itself which can be. The Push Notifications API provides access to native push notifications. It also comes with sophisticated cloud deployment infrastructure (Ionic Live Updates, AppFlow), allowing developers to push code updates directly into. Examples below //// Creating channel example ///// const channel1: NotificationChannel = {id: 'mychannel', name: 'channel', importance: 5, sound: 'sound. vue. Note: Notifications are enabled on Android devices by default, but can be disabled by users via their phone settings. push-notifications Install Example Usage Listeners. 0. 0. Latest version: 5. 2.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. npm install @capacitor/push-notifications. 1.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. For example, a chat app. 1. Start using @capacitor/push-notifications in your project by running `npm i @capacitor/push-notifications`. Step 2 — Install Local Notification plugin and make imports. Manifest configuration, or default, value will be used register () register() => any. There are 13 other projects in the npm registry using @capacitor/push-notifications. json to your android/app folder. To do so, log in to your OneSignal account and navigate to the Dashboard tab. 4 "Add a Service Extension", there are two similar extensions in Xcode named "Notification Content Extension" and "Notification Service Extension", the correct one is "Notification Service Extension" (you will see NotificationService. Click setting button. 0, last published: a month ago. Local Notifications are, as the name hints at, local to the app itself. I would like to be able to subscribe to topics like I could with the phonegap-plugin-push plugin. Capacitor’s native plugin APIs make it extremely easy to access and invoke common device functionality across multiple platforms.